The number of small and medium-sized enterprises (SME) in the UAE reaches 400 thousand

SME account for 60% of the non-oil economy and provide 30% country's GDP. In addition, they account for 73% of the UAE's trade sector and 16% of the services sector and provide 86% of employment in the private sector.

These figures were announced at the Advisory Board of the Dubai Customs Service meeting held to discuss the D33 economic program.

Recall that the D33 program is designed to double Dubai's economy by 2033 and strengthen its status in the global economy as the most preferred destination for small and medium-sized businesses.
